How to Set Up Your Notion Workspace
Before diving into the nitty-gritty of scheduling, it's important to set up your Notion workspace in a way that suits you. Think of Notion as your digital canvas. The possibilities are endless, but it's up to you to decide what you want to create.
- Create a New Page: Start by creating a new page in Notion. You can do this by clicking the "New Page" button in the sidebar. Give your page a name, like "Daily Schedule" or "My Day Plan."
- Choose a Template or Build from Scratch: Notion offers several templates that can serve as a great starting point. You can find templates for daily planners, task lists, or even a detailed agenda. If you'd rather build your own, start with a blank page and customize it to your heart's content.
- Organize with Headings: Use headings to divide your schedule into sections such as "Morning Routine," "Work Tasks," and "Evening Wrap-up." This organization helps you see the flow of your day at a glance.
Once your workspace is set up, you're ready to start filling in the details of your daily schedule. Remember, it's all about making the space work for you. Notion is incredibly flexible, so don't hesitate to experiment with different layouts until you find what feels right.

Using the Calendar Feature
One of Notion's most powerful tools for scheduling is the calendar feature. You can create a calendar view directly in your daily schedule page, making it easy to drag and drop tasks or appointments into specific time slots. Here's how you can set it up:
- Add a Calendar: In your daily schedule page, click on the "+" button and select "Calendar." This action will create a calendar view.
- Schedule Activities: Click on any date to add a new activity. You can specify the start and end times, add notes, and even set reminders.
- Color Code Your Tasks: Use different colors for different types of tasks, such as work, personal, or leisure activities. This visual differentiation helps you quickly identify the nature of your tasks at a glance.
Creating a timeline with a calendar helps you see your day as a whole, making it easier to balance different areas of your life. Plus, it's satisfying to see your day laid out neatly in front of you.
Prioritizing Tasks with Importance and Urgency
Not all tasks are created equal. Some tasks demand immediate attention, while others can wait. Using the Eisenhower Box or a similar prioritization method in Notion can help you manage your tasks effectively.
Setting Up a Task List
Here's how you can set up a task list that prioritizes tasks based on their importance and urgency:
- Create a Table: Add a table to your daily schedule page. Use columns for "Task," "Importance," "Urgency," and "Due Date."
- Use a Priority System: Assign a priority number or use labels like "High," "Medium," and "Low" for both importance and urgency. This system makes it easy to see what needs your attention first.
- Filter and Sort: Use filters or sort your table based on priority levels. This way, you can focus on high-priority tasks without getting overwhelmed by less urgent ones.
By prioritizing your tasks, you ensure that you're focusing your energy on what truly matters, rather than getting bogged down by less significant tasks.

Incorporating Breaks and Downtime
It's easy to overlook breaks when planning a busy day, but they are crucial for maintaining productivity and well-being. Notion can help you incorporate breaks into your schedule seamlessly.
Adding Breaks to Your Schedule
Here's how you can plan for breaks effectively:
- Schedule Regular Intervals: Use Notion's timeline feature to block out time for breaks. Aim to take a 5-10 minute break every hour or a longer break every few hours.
- Include Different Types of Breaks: Different breaks serve different purposes. A quick walk might refresh your mind, while a coffee break can be a good time to relax and recharge.
- Set Reminders: Use Notion's reminder feature to alert you when it's time to take a break. This ensures you don't skip them when you're immersed in work.
By intentionally scheduling breaks, you can prevent burnout and maintain your energy throughout the day. It's a simple yet effective way to improve your overall productivity.
Using Notion's Integrations for Enhanced Functionality
One of the standout features of Notion is its ability to integrate with other tools, enhancing its functionality and making your daily schedule even more powerful.
Connecting with Other Apps
Here are some ways to use Notion's integrations to your advantage:
- Google Calendar Integration: Sync your Notion schedule with Google Calendar to keep everything in one place. This integration allows you to see your Notion tasks alongside your other calendar events.
- Todoist and Trello: If you use other task management apps, consider integrating them with Notion. This way, you can manage tasks from different platforms without switching between apps.
- Zapier Automations: Use Zapier to automate repetitive tasks. For instance, you can set up a Zap to automatically add new tasks from Notion to your task manager of choice.
Integrations can streamline your workflow and ensure that all your tools work together harmoniously. This connected approach saves you time and keeps you organized.
Tracking Progress and Reflecting on Your Day
Keeping track of your progress and reflecting on your day can provide valuable insights into your productivity habits. Notion makes it easy to track and reflect with its versatile tools.
Creating a Daily Reflection Journal
Here's a simple way to set up a reflection journal in Notion:
- Daily Journal Page: Create a page dedicated to daily reflections. You can use this page to jot down thoughts on what went well, what didn't, and what you learned.
- Use Templates: Develop a template with prompts like "Today I accomplished..." or "Tomorrow I will focus on..." to guide your reflections.
- Track Metrics: If you like numbers, consider tracking metrics such as tasks completed or hours worked. This data can help you identify patterns over time.
Reflecting on your day encourages continuous improvement and helps you stay aligned with your goals. It's a practice that offers both immediate and long-term benefits.
Adjusting Your Schedule as Needed
Life is unpredictable, and sometimes your schedule needs to adapt. Notion's flexibility makes it easy to adjust your plans on the fly.
Keeping Your Schedule Flexible
Here's how you can maintain flexibility with your Notion schedule:
- Use Drag-and-Drop: Notion's drag-and-drop feature allows you to quickly reschedule tasks by moving them to a new time slot or day. This flexibility is great for adapting to unexpected changes.
- Duplicate and Reuse Templates: If you find that certain days have similar structures, create a template you can duplicate and adjust as needed. This saves time and effort when planning similar days.
- Regular Reviews: Set aside time at the end of each week to review your schedule. Identify what worked and what didn't, and make adjustments for the following week.
Being able to adjust your schedule ensures that you remain productive even when circumstances change. This adaptability is a key component of effective time management.

Collaborating with Others Using Notion
If you're working on a project with a team, Notion's collaboration features can be incredibly useful. They allow you to coordinate schedules, share tasks, and communicate effectively.
Setting Up for Team Collaboration
Here's how to make the most of Notion's collaboration tools:
- Share Your Pages: You can share your Notion pages with others by inviting them to view or edit. This feature is great for team projects where everyone needs access to the same information.
- Comment and Discuss: Use the comment feature to have discussions directly within Notion. This keeps all communication related to a task or project in one place.
- Assign Tasks: Assign tasks to specific team members by tagging them in the task entry. This creates a clear line of responsibility and ensures everyone knows what they need to do.
Collaboration in Notion not only keeps everyone on the same page but also saves time by reducing the need for constant back-and-forth communication.
